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
06 4742290237 235644410 0349920 072951
6810 8630278 958354
6810 8630278 958354
751421 4004621 330465 44268
All about undefined
Interested in learning more?
6810 8630278 958354
751421 4004621 330465 44268
See more
705 2207710 26
90372 00324 134385404 84
See more
42563687790 365 542809
4243 742744554 995066 801
See more